In West Covina, California, law enforcement officer Jose Antonio Garcia faces serious legal charges. He has been accused of one felony for misusing public funds, another felony for grand theft through embezzlement, and two misdemeanors for petty theft. Authorities claim that Garcia systematically took money from drivers during routine traffic stops.
